Off a corner in Udaipur on the road leading from the Lake Palace you will find this place. Not only is the food really good, but you will see and can buy crafts and other local items with the locals. We got some shoes and clothes which had many Indians shopping in them. Try the Kashmiri Pulau for something unexpected.... More

It's spartan and bare bones on the inside (4 tables) with great prices. My dish, navratam korma, was delish but my partner's, Chana masala was not. The chick peas tasted fermented and fetid. The chai is desultory and really should be called hot, sugared milk with barely any spice. At those prices however, it's easy to be hit or miss. More
